From him, from Al Jamourany, from Ibn Abu Hamza, from sayf, from Is’haq Bin Ammar, from Abu Baseer, (It has been narrated) from Abu Abdullah<sup>asws</sup> that he<sup>asws</sup> forbade his<sup>asws</sup> son Ismail from taking the ring-dove (<span class="iTxt">Fakhta</span>), and said: ‘If it was inevitable that you take, so take <span class="iTxt">Al-Warshaan</span>, for it frequents in the mentioning of Allah<sup>azwj</sup> Blessed and High’.
